Laos - Export of Non-Coniferous Wood in Chips or Particles
Since 2011, Laos Export of Non-Coniferous Wood in Chips or Particles fell by 65.2% year on year. In 2016, the country was ranked number 60 comparing other countries in Export of Non-Coniferous Wood in Chips or Particles with $30,780. Laos is overtaken by Montenegro, which was number 59 at $38,617.58 and is followed by South Korea with $29,587. Viet Nam topped the ranking with $1,163,263,222.83 in 2019, +4.4% versus 2018. Australia, Chile and South Africa resp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cameroon witnessed the best average annual growth at +648.5% per year, while Dominican Republic witnessed the worst performance at -65.3% per year.
